Cost of Broken Water Line Repair in Fallbrook
Dealing with a broken water line in Fallbrook, CA can be a stressful and costly experience for homeowners. Understanding the various factors that influence the cost of repairs, as well as the common tasks involved, can help you better prepare for the financial impact.
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: The severity of the water line damage can significantly affect the repair costs.
- Location of the Break: Accessibility and location of the broken water line can influence labor costs.
- Type of Pipe: Different materials such as PVC, copper, or galvanized steel have varying costs for repair or replacement.
- Labor Rates: Local labor rates in Fallbrook, CA can affect the overall repair cost.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the overall expense.
- Emergency Services: Costs can increase if emergency repair services are needed.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(USD) |
---|---|
Initial Inspection and Diagnosis | $100 - $200 |
Minor Leak Repair | $150 - $500 |
Major Line Replacement |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Trenching and Excavation | $500 - $1,500 |
Pipe Material Costs (per foot) | $3 - $10 |
Permit Fees | $50 - $150 |
Post-Repair Inspection | $100 - $200 |
